Linux和Solaris之间的差异

Linux和Solaris之间的差异

在本文中,您将了解Linux和Solaris操作系统之间的区别。但在讨论这些差异之前,您必须了解 Linux操作系统Solaris操作系统

什么是Linux操作系统

Linux和Solaris之间的差异

Linux操作系统是基于Linux内核的UNIX操作系统的知名版本之一。它由Linus Torvalds于1991年设计。它是一个免费且开源的操作系统,遵循通用公共许可证。多年来,由于其低依赖性、高模块化和广泛分发,它已成为工业界增长最快的操作系统。Linux术语包括引导加载程序、初始化程序、内核、系统库和系统实用程序。它还以其开源支持和灵活性而闻名。

最初,它是为个人计算机设计和开发的。现在它已经进入了其他各种平台,包括服务器、大型机、超级计算机等。它现在广泛用于嵌入式设备,例如电视机、游戏机、数字视频录像机、路由器、自动化控制、智能手表等。最成功的Linux应用是基于Linux内核构建并运行在智能手机和平板电脑上的Android操作系统。由于Android,Linux拥有任何通用操作系统中安装最多的基础。它通常打包在Linux发行版中。

Linux体系结构由内核层和用户层构成,是Linux体系结构的两个主要组成部分或层。每个Linux发行版都是不同的,并且具有自己的一套接口。您可以根据自己的需求选择发行版。

Linux操作系统的优缺点

Linux操作系统有各种优点和缺点。一些Linux操作系统的优点和缺点如下:

优点

  1. 它是一个开源操作系统,这意味着任何人都可以查看源代码并根据自己的需求进行修改。您可以在任意数量的系统上安装Linux而无需支付许可费。相比之下,Windows或Mac这些操作系统是付费的。
  2. Linux上有各种各样的文本编辑器。大多数文本编辑器都是免费提供的,可以无任何问题地使用。如果您是程序员,您可以使用市场上提供的任何免费软件包,包括Vim、Atom、Visual Studio Code、Sublime文本编辑器等。
  3. 如果您是Windows用户,您可能见过系统在安装或卸载软件或系统变慢时重新启动。但是,在Linux的情况下,您不需要重启系统。
  4. 如果您使用Linux操作系统,您不需要在系统上安装防病毒软件。Linux不太容易受到病毒感染。高度病毒保护的原因是Linux有许多不断关注与病毒相关问题的开源开发人员。
  5. Linux命令提示符非常强大。如果您是开发人员,您可以通过命令行界面执行许多操作。您还可以使用CLI的帮助安装许多软件仓库和软件包。
  6. 如果您的系统磁盘空间有限,您可以运行Linux。操作Linux不需要额外的磁盘空间来长时间运行。

    缺点

  7. 一些硬件驱动程序在Linux上不存在,这是大多数Linux用户面临的问题之一。硬件公司更喜欢为Windows或Mac OS构建驱动程序,因为它们的用户比Linux多。

  8. 许多在Windows或Apple OS上运行的应用程序在Linux上无法运行。如果您需要访问特定的工作程序,您应该检查是否有适用于Linux的版本。一个没有适用于Linux用户的软件的例子是微软的应用程序。
  9. 如果您在操作系统上遇到问题,找到解决方案可能会很困难。开始使用Windows很简单,但对于新用户来说,了解Linux更复杂。
  10. 大多数游戏都是为Windows而设计的,而不是Linux。Windows操作系统在全球范围内广泛使用。这就是为什么开发者更关注Windows。

什么是Solaris操作系统

Linux和Solaris之间的差异

Solaris 是基于UNIX的操作系统。它最初由Sun Microsystems开发,并于1992年首次发布。它是一个许可软件,必须获得许可才能在系统上安装。在 2010年 ,Oracle收购了Sun Microsystems,并将其更名为Oracle Solaris。Oracle停止了开源Solaris。Solaris是用C和C++编程语言编写的。Solaris被设计用于与SPARC和Power PC系统配合工作。

Oracle提供了软件的免费90天试用版本。如果您想在免费试用期结束后继续使用该软件,您必须从Oracle购买许可证来利用Solaris作为开发平台。

Oracle Solaris被认为是更新云安装简单的操作系统。它以提供最高的安全性和性能,被用于云上的传统应用程序。随着时间的推移,Oracle还为Solaris添加了新的功能和补充,包括服务管理工具、内核区域和其他服务。

Oracle Solaris的特点

Oracle Solaris有各种特点。Oracle Solaris的一些特点如下:

  1. 操作系统经过二十多年的积极开发,非常安全和成熟。
  2. Oracle提供了出色的企业支持,值得赞扬和受益。
  3. ZFS文件系统非常可靠,并具有更快的读写性能。
  4. 它允许您在任何当前系统上运行著名的旧应用程序。
  5. 它主要设计用于商业和大规模应用程序。

Linux和Solaris操作系统的主要区别

Linux和Solaris之间的差异

在这里,您将了解Linux和Solaris操作系统之间的主要区别。 Linux和Solaris操作系统之间的各种主要区别如下:

  1. Linux是由Linus Torvalds于1991年设计和发布的。另一方面,Solaris最初由Sun Microsystems开发,于1992年首次发布。
  2. Linux是跨平台的操作系统。另一方面,Solaris并非适用于所有平台,但适用于多种架构。
  3. Red Hat主要提供Linux操作系统支持。另一方面,Oracle提供Solaris操作系统支持。
  4. Linux用于手机和嵌入式设备。另一方面,Solaris操作系统用于服务管理。
  5. Linux操作系统具有良好的吞吐量。另一方面,Solaris操作系统具有出色的吞吐量。
  6. Linux操作系统提供较低的稳定性。另一方面,Solaris操作系统提供较高的稳定性。
  7. Linux有各种根据用途的发行版。另一方面,Solaris没有这样的发行版。
  8. Linux提供强大的管理能力。另一方面,Solaris具有出色的管理员能力,可以轻松安装和管理系统。
  9. Linux操作系统使用C语言开发。另一方面,Solaris操作系统使用C和C++语言开发。
  10. Linux是一种免费开源的操作系统。另一方面,Solaris操作系统在Oracle收购Sun Microsystems之后被购买。

Linux和Solaris操作系统之间的对比

在这里,您将了解Linux和Solaris操作系统之间的对比情况。 Linux和Solaris操作系统之间的差异如下:

特性 Linux Solaris
开发 在1991年由Linus Torvalds设计。 最初由Sun Microsystems开发,于1992年首次发布。
编程语言 使用C语言开发。 使用C和C++两种语言开发。
许可证 免费且开源。 在Oracle收购Sun Microsoft后购买。
发行版 根据使用需求有各种不同的发行版。 没有发行版。
吞吐量 吞吐量低于Solaris。 吞吐量更高。
安装 通过Kickstart Installation安装很简单。 在安装操作系统之前需要自动化安装程序进行安装。
使用 主要用于移动手机和嵌入式设备。 主要用于服务管理。
支持 有大量支持并定期更新。 有软件更新并分批发布。
稳定性 提供的稳定性较低。 提供较高的稳定性。

结论

Linux和Solaris都是操作系统。它们是类似UNIX的操作系统,具有虚拟内存、页面、系统调用、进程、内核、缓冲区、缓存、资源控制、映射文件、多处理器支持、CPU调度和支持等与UNIX有共同特点的功能。Linux和Solaris都有自己的一系列命令行选项。如果你熟悉其中一个,使用另一个将会很简单。

Linux由于其开源性质而被广泛使用。它是一种免费的操作系统,被广泛分发。根据需求,Linux在系统上下载和安装都很简单。Solaris使用许可软件,必须从Oracle获取后才能安装到系统上。您购买的许可证数量等于您需要设置的计算机数量。Solaris主要因其安全性和性能功能而被广泛使用。它简单、安全、适用于云环境,并且能够很好地与管理工具配合快速高效地在云中运行基础架构。

Camera课程

Python教程

Java教程

Web教程

数据库教程

图形图像教程

办公软件教程

Linux教程

计算机教程

大数据教程

开发工具教程